body{background:#f8f7f7}.xp-window{font-family:Tahoma,Arial,sans-serif;width:100%;max-width:1400px;margin:0 auto;padding:30px}.xp-titlebar{background:linear-gradient(to bottom,#1f3f7a,#2c5aa0);color:#fff;font-weight:700;padding:10px 14px;border-top:2px solid #5c8bd6;border-left:2px solid #5c8bd6;border-bottom:2px solid #0d1d3f;border-right:2px solid #0d1d3f;margin-bottom:20px;font-size:16px}.xp-layout{display:grid;grid-template-columns:1fr 1fr;gap:80px;max-width:1200px;margin:0 auto;align-items:start}.xp-gallery{height:85vh;overflow-y:auto;display:flex;flex-direction:column;gap:30px;padding-right:10px;background:transparent;border:none}.xp-image{width:100%}.xp-image img{width:100%;max-width:650px;height:auto;display:block;transition:transform .2s ease}.xp-image img:hover{transform:scale(1.02)}.xp-panel{background:#d4d0c8;padding:30px;border-top:2px solid #ffffff;border-left:2px solid #ffffff;border-bottom:2px solid #808080;border-right:2px solid #808080;box-shadow:inset -1px -1px #404040,inset 1px 1px #fff}.xp-title{font-size:32px;margin-bottom:10px}.xp-price{font-size:22px;margin-bottom:25px}.xp-size{display:inline-flex;align-items:center;justify-content:center;width:70px;height:70px;background:#ece9d8;cursor:pointer;border-top:2px solid #ffffff;border-left:2px solid #ffffff;border-bottom:2px solid #404040;border-right:2px solid #404040;font-weight:700;transition:all .08s linear}.xp-size:hover{background:#e4e0d8}.xp-size input:checked+span{background:#cfcabf;border-top:2px solid #404040;border-left:2px solid #404040;border-bottom:2px solid #ffffff;border-right:2px solid #ffffff;width:70px;height:70px;display:flex;align-items:center;justify-content:center}.xp-variants{margin-bottom:10px}.xp-button{width:calc(100% - 10px);margin-top:10px;background:#d4d0c8;border-top:2px solid #ffffff;border-left:2px solid #ffffff;border-bottom:2px solid #404040;border-right:2px solid #404040;padding:14px;font-weight:700;cursor:pointer;transition:all .08s linear}.xp-button:active{border-top:2px solid #404040;border-left:2px solid #404040;border-bottom:2px solid #ffffff;border-right:2px solid #ffffff;background:#cfcabf}.xp-box{margin-top:15px;border-top:2px solid #ffffff;border-left:2px solid #ffffff;border-bottom:2px solid #808080;border-right:2px solid #808080;background:#d4d0c8}.xp-box-content{background:#ece9d8;padding:12px;border-top:1px solid #808080}.xp-box-title{background:linear-gradient(to bottom,#3c66a5,#2b4e8b);color:#fff;padding:8px 10px;font-weight:700;border:none;width:100%;text-align:left;cursor:pointer}.xp-box-title:hover{background:linear-gradient(to bottom,#4a74b7,#345b9a)}.xp-box summary{list-style:none;cursor:pointer}.xp-box summary::-webkit-details-marker{display:none}.xp-gallery::-webkit-scrollbar{width:16px}.xp-gallery::-webkit-scrollbar-track{background:#d4d0c8}.xp-gallery::-webkit-scrollbar-thumb{background:#ece9d8;border:2px outset #ffffff}.product__media-wrapper,.product__media-list,.thumbnail-list,.product__thumbnails{display:none!important}.xp-size{display:inline-flex;align-items:center;justify-content:center;width:70px;height:70px;background:#ece9d8;cursor:pointer;border-top:2px solid #ffffff;border-left:2px solid #ffffff;border-bottom:2px solid #404040;border-right:2px solid #404040;transition:all .08s linear;font-weight:700}.xp-size-guide{width:calc(100% - 10px);margin-bottom:20px;display:block}.xp-size input{display:none}.xp-size span{pointer-events:none}.xp-size input:checked+span{background:#cfcabf;border-top:2px solid #404040;border-left:2px solid #404040;border-bottom:2px solid #ffffff;border-right:2px solid #ffffff;padding:10px 18px;display:inline-flex;align-items:center;justify-content:center;width:70px;height:70px}.xp-disabled{opacity:.6;cursor:not-allowed}.xp-warning{margin-top:10px;font-size:14px;color:#444;background:#ece9d8;border-top:2px solid #ffffff;border-left:2px solid #ffffff;border-bottom:2px solid #808080;border-right:2px solid #808080;padding:6px 10px;width:fit-content}.xp-size{transition:all .15s ease}.xp-size input:checked+span{transform:scale(.96)}@media(max-width:768px){.xp-layout{display:flex;flex-direction:column;gap:30px}.xp-gallery{order:1;height:auto;overflow-x:auto;overflow-y:hidden;display:flex;flex-direction:row;gap:16px;padding-bottom:10px}.xp-image{flex:0 0 auto;width:80%}.xp-image img{width:100%;max-width:none}.xp-panel{order:2;width:100%;padding:24px}.xp-variants{display:flex;gap:12px;margin-bottom:15px}.xp-button{width:100%}.xp-title{font-size:26px}.xp-price{font-size:20px}.xp-gallery img{max-height:none}}.xp-gallery{scroll-snap-type:x mandatory}.xp-image{scroll-snap-align:start}
/*# sourceMappingURL=/cdn/shop/t/1/assets/product-xp.css.map */
